Method Detail
- 
getLabels
public PageResponse<Label> getLabels(ContentId contentId, Collection<Label.Prefix> prefixes, PageRequest pageRequest) throws NotFoundException
Description copied from interface:ContentLabelServiceGet the labels attached to a given piece of content in the given namespaces- Specified by:
 getLabelsin interfaceContentLabelService- Parameters:
 contentId- the id of the content to retrieveprefixes- - the prefixes to filter the returned labels by, if empty no prefix filter is appliedpageRequest- - indicates how many labels to return and from what offset- Returns:
 - all the labels associated with the given content up to the limit of the page request, or a system defined limit
 - Throws:
 NotFoundException- if the content does not exist, or is not viewable by the user
 
- 
addLabels
public PageResponse<Label> addLabels(ContentId contentId, Iterable<Label> labels) throws ServiceException
Description copied from interface:ContentLabelServiceAdds the given labels to the specified content- Specified by:
 addLabelsin interfaceContentLabelService- Parameters:
 contentId- the id of the content to add labels tolabels- the label(s) that will be added- Returns:
 - all the labels that are associated with the specified content
 - Throws:
 ServiceException- if at least one label is invalid. Provides an error message
